Keith Koenig is president of City Furniture, a retail furniture company of 23 showrooms in South Florida under two brands, City Furniture and Ashley Furniture HomeStores.

City Furniture evolved from Waterbed City which was started in 1971 by Mr. Koenig’s late brother, Kevin.  Keith became Kevin’s partner in Waterbed City directly after receiving his MBA from the University of Florida in 1975.  He also earned a bachelor’s degree in business administration from the University of Florida in 1973.  Mr. Koenig is active in many South Florida community organizations, and has received local and national recognition, including the Ernst & Young Entrepreneur of the Year Award, the UF MBA Outstanding Alumnus Award, and the Furniture Retailer of the Year Award.  He is board chair of the University of Florida Foundation, and he chairs the Broward County Regional Council for the UF “Florida Tomorrow” $1.5 Billion Capital Campaign.  He was made a Knight of St. Gregory by Pope John Paul II.

Mr. Koenig and his wife, Doreen, reside in Plantation and have two children, Daren Cronin and Andrew Koenig.  Daren and her husband, Ryan Cronin, have two sons:  KC, named after Keith’s brother, Kevin, and Jack.
